The product with Part Numbers 778539-01, 778539-02, and 778539-03 is a high-performance PXI-6552 module. It operates at a Maximum Frequency of 100 MHz and has a Memory Depth of 1Mb/ch, which allows for efficient data handling and storage.
This module supports a Voltage Range from -2.0 to 5.5 V, with the ability to adjust voltages in Programmable Voltage Steps of 10 mV. It features an Output Impedance of 50 Ω and includes Connectors such as 3 SMB jack and 1 68-pin VHDCI for versatile connectivity options.
Compatibility with software is comprehensive, including NI-HSDIO, LabVIEW, LabWindows/CVI, and Measurement Studio, making it versatile for various applications. The module can be easily configured using the Measurement & Automation Explorer (MAX) tool, enhancing user experience.
It weighs 13.2 oz and has Dimensions of 7.32 x 5.16 in., making it compact and suitable for various setups. The Operating Temperature Range is from 0 °C to 55 °C, and it has a Storage Temperature Range from -20 °C to 70 °C, ensuring reliable performance across different environments.
